diff options
Diffstat (limited to 'generator/qtdoc/CMakeLists.txt')
-rw-r--r-- | generator/qtdoc/CMakeLists.txt | 21 |
1 files changed, 21 insertions, 0 deletions
diff --git a/generator/qtdoc/CMakeLists.txt b/generator/qtdoc/CMakeLists.txt new file mode 100644 index 000000000..541e7c6ee --- /dev/null +++ b/generator/qtdoc/CMakeLists.txt @@ -0,0 +1,21 @@ +project(qtdoc_generator) + +set(qtdoc_generator_SRC +qtdocgenerator.cpp +) + +include_directories(${generators_SOURCE_DIR} + ${QT_QTCORE_INCLUDE_DIR} + ${APIEXTRACTOR_INCLUDE_DIR}) +add_executable(docgenerator main.cpp) +set_target_properties(docgenerator PROPERTIES OUTPUT_NAME docgenerator${generator_SUFFIX}) + +target_link_libraries(docgenerator ${QT_QTCORE_LIBRARY}) + +add_library(qtdoc_generator SHARED ${qtdoc_generator_SRC}) +target_link_libraries(qtdoc_generator ${APIEXTRACTOR_LIBRARY} ${QT_QTCORE_LIBRARY} genrunner) +set_property(TARGET qtdoc_generator PROPERTY PREFIX "") + +install(TARGETS qtdoc_generator DESTINATION ${generator_plugin_DIR}) +install(TARGETS docgenerator DESTINATION bin) + |